Myofascial stretching of the neck is essential for facial results.
The neck and posture directly influence facial architecture because the fascia of the neck and lower face is continuous. When the neck is tight or shortened, it can pull downward on the jawline and lower face, contributing to lines, loss of definition, and a heavier appearance. Myofascial stretching can be incorporated into a facial, but the long-term effect comes from clients practicing it consistently at home.
